微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

获取值不能为空运行Azure Function应用时出现参数'connectionString'错误

如何解决获取值不能为空运行Azure Function应用时出现参数'connectionString'错误

我正在获取Value不能为null。为TimeerTrigger运行Azure Function应用时出现(参数'connectionString')错误

这是我的函数输出集成:- function output

这是我编写的用于在函数触发时将字符串存储在Blob存储中的代码:- code run.csx 这是我在尝试测试功能时遇到的错误:- Error logs

解决方法

似乎连接出错。检查 function.json 文件中的“连接” 字段。

这是此字段的description

包含存储连接字符串的应用程序设置的名称 用于此绑定。如果应用设置名称以 在“ AzureWebJobs”中,您只能在此处指定名称的其余部分。 例如,如果将连接设置为“ MyStorage”,则功能 运行时将查找名为 “ AzureWebJobsMyStorage。”如果您将连接留空,则功能 运行时在应用程序设置中使用默认的存储连接字符串 名为AzureWebJobsStorage。

enter image description here

如果正确,请导航至您的Function应用,然后单击设置下的配置,检查应用设置包含您的存储帐户连接字符串。

在我这边(默认情况下)是AzureWebJobsStorage: enter image description here

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。